Pagels goes so far as to conjecture how Mary received pregnant, a thesis greatly determined by circumstantial evidence. Around the time of Jesus’s delivery, tens of 1000s of Roman soldiers marched into Judea to suppress an insurrection, a brutal marketing campaign recorded with the Jewish historian Josephus. As they fanned out with the countryside to hunt down rebels, they kidnapped and raped any Females they could obtain. Pagels asks, “Was Mary, for a youthful Female from a humble rural spouse and children,” a kind of Women of all ages? “We've no means of being aware of,” she provides, however she is struck by 1 coincidence.

A Course in Miracles (ACIM) is really a transformative spiritual self-study course which offers a singular strategy to non-public expansion and internal awakening. It consists of a reserve, workbook, and guide for teachers, all penned to information folks towards a further understanding of their legitimate spiritual character.

Three startling months preceded the particular creating, during which period Bill instructed that I produce down the very symbolic goals foundation for the awakening mind and descriptions in the strange illustrations or photos that were coming to me. While I had grown more accustomed towards the unanticipated by that time, I used to be still really astonished Once i wrote, "This is the course in miracles." That was my introduction on the Voice. It made no audio, but gave the impression to be giving me a sort of rapid, inner dictation which I took down in a very shorthand notebook. The writing was never ever computerized. It may be interrupted at any time and later picked up yet again. It built me extremely unpleasant, but it surely by no means critically transpired to me to halt. It gave the impression to be a Unique assignment I had by some means, someplace agreed to accomplish.
